VS2010 MFC快速入门与精通指南
需积分: 16 91 浏览量
更新于2024-07-17
1
收藏 606KB DOCX 举报
"VS2010之MFC入门到精通教程.docx 是一份详细的教程,旨在引导初学者快速掌握Microsoft Visual Studio 2010中的MFC(Microsoft Foundation Classes)开发技术。教程包含了丰富的截图和代码示例,旨在帮助读者在一周内精通MFC的开发。
教程分为七个部分:
第一部分:VS2010/MFC开发环境
这部分介绍了如何安装Visual Studio 2010和MSDN,提供了安装过程的图解,确保读者能够顺利搭建MFC的开发环境。
第二部分:VS2010/MFC应用程序框架
这一部分讲解了如何利用MFC向导生成单文档应用程序框架,讨论了VS2010应用程序工程中文件的组成结构,以及MFC应用程序框架的基本概念和分析,包括消息映射机制的概述。
第三部分:对话框
对话框是MFC应用中常见的用户交互界面。这部分详细介绍了如何创建和修改对话框模板,添加控件,创建对话框类,处理控件消息,设置Tab顺序,以及模态和非模态对话框的使用,还包括属性页、向导对话框、消息对话框、文件对话框、字体对话框和颜色对话框等特殊类型对话框的创建和显示。
第四部分:常用控件
这部分涵盖了多种常用控件的使用,包括静态文本框、编辑框、按钮控件、列表框、组合框、滚动条、图片控件、列表视图控件、树形控件和标签控件。每个控件都详述了其功能、创建方法和编程实例。
第五部分:菜单、工具栏与状态栏
这部分详细讲解了菜单资源的使用,CMenu类的操作,工具栏资源的创建和CToolBar类的使用,以及如何创建、停靠和使用工具栏。同时,还介绍了状态栏的使用。
第六部分:文档、视图和框架
这部分介绍了MFC中的核心组件——文档、视图和框架的概念,阐述了它们之间的关系,以及如何实现分割窗口的功能,这对于理解MFC应用程序架构至关重要。
第七部分:MFC常用类
这部分深入探讨了MFC库中的常用类,可能包括CWinApp、CDocument、CView、CDocument等,这些类构成了MFC程序的基础结构,并且提供了一系列的方法和属性来处理数据、用户交互和窗口管理。
通过这份详尽的教程,读者可以逐步学习并掌握MFC编程的各种技巧和实践,从而在实际项目中灵活运用。"
2016-12-17 上传
2020-04-11 上传
2022-09-20 上传
2022-07-09 上传
2021-12-04 上传
2022-07-13 上传
2013-01-11 上传
2019-11-12 上传
2012-06-11 上传
马小八
- 粉丝: 2
- 资源: 2
最新资源
- Android圆角进度条控件的设计与应用
- mui框架实现带侧边栏的响应式布局
- Android仿知乎横线直线进度条实现教程
- SSM选课系统实现:Spring+SpringMVC+MyBatis源码剖析
- 使用JavaScript开发的流星待办事项应用
- Google Code Jam 2015竞赛回顾与Java编程实践
- Angular 2与NW.js集成:通过Webpack和Gulp构建环境详解
- OneDayTripPlanner:数字化城市旅游活动规划助手
- TinySTM 轻量级原子操作库的详细介绍与安装指南
- 模拟PHP序列化:JavaScript实现序列化与反序列化技术
- ***进销存系统全面功能介绍与开发指南
- 掌握Clojure命名空间的正确重新加载技巧
- 免费获取VMD模态分解Matlab源代码与案例数据
- BuglyEasyToUnity最新更新优化:简化Unity开发者接入流程
- Android学生俱乐部项目任务2解析与实践
- 掌握Elixir语言构建高效分布式网络爬虫